Pa. Turnpike to Close Early Sunday Morning Jan. 17
By
Jan 13, 2010, 11:08 PST

NEW STANTON, PA: The Pennsylvania Turnpike Commission will be closing the Turnpike in both directions between the Irwin (Exit 67) and New Stanton (Exit 75) starting at 12:01 a.m. through 5 a.m. on Sun., Jan. 17, weather permitting. The closure is needed to set concrete beams for an overhead bridge at MP 69.2, which is east of the Irwin Exit, as part of the ongoing total reconstruction and widening of the 8-mile stretch of Turnpike mainline in that area.

Message boards will be placed to inform customers of the closure, and Highway Advisory Radio (HAR) broadcasts at station 1640 AM also are being used to inform travelers.

Westbound drivers will be advised to exit at New Stanton (Exit #75) take Route 119 North to Toll 66 North to Exit #6 - Route 30 West and reenter the Turnpike at Irwin (Exit #67).

Eastbound drivers will be advised to exit at Irwin (Exit #67) and take Route 30 East to Toll 66 South to Exit 0B and reenter the Turnpike at New Stanton (Exit #75).

Expect higher traffic volumes on detour roads during the closure.

Alternate-route cards will be available to exiting travelers in the cash lanes at the Irwin and New Stanton Interchanges during the closure. E-ZPass customers can obtain the detour route information in advance by visiting the Turnpike's website at www.paturnpike.com.
